Brooklyn Makes Room for 1,000 Pumpkins and Spooky Fun at Annual Fall Fest

This weekend, families with kids of all ages are encouraged to come in costume to enjoy arts & crafts, pumpkin painting, haunted trucks, face painting and more at the Atlantic Terminal Plaza at 139 Flatbush Avenue in Brooklyn.
In addition to arts and crafts and a costume dance party, visitors will be able to take home one of 1,000 pumpkins from the “urban pumpkin patch.” DUMBO Moving is also bringing back its ‘haunted’ trucks decorated for kids to explore the eerie worlds within (if they dare).
The Fall Fest will be held October 14 (rain Date Oct 15) from 11am to 2pm with live music by Urban Cowboy Hopalong Andrew from 12:00pm - 1:00pm. For more information visit www.eventbrite.com
